diff options
| author | bulia byak <buliabyak@gmail.com> | 2006-04-24 22:21:34 +0000 |
|---|---|---|
| committer | buliabyak <buliabyak@users.sourceforge.net> | 2006-04-24 22:21:34 +0000 |
| commit | 2f957f16867a46c48e068f08745483c84d3da6c4 (patch) | |
| tree | 8537d52537feaee84a189eb1255e1b4f1a1bc34d /src/widgets/toolbox.cpp | |
| parent | fit_canvas_to_drawing when opening images (diff) | |
| download | inkscape-2f957f16867a46c48e068f08745483c84d3da6c4.tar.gz inkscape-2f957f16867a46c48e068f08745483c84d3da6c4.zip | |
revert 11172, synthesized events are used to update controls spinbuttons
(bzr r582)
Diffstat (limited to 'src/widgets/toolbox.cpp')
| -rw-r--r-- | src/widgets/toolbox.cpp | 5 |
1 files changed, 5 insertions, 0 deletions
diff --git a/src/widgets/toolbox.cpp b/src/widgets/toolbox.cpp index a45d57add..5a57aa952 100644 --- a/src/widgets/toolbox.cpp +++ b/src/widgets/toolbox.cpp @@ -1086,6 +1086,7 @@ sp_star_toolbox_selection_changed(Inkscape::Selection *selection, GtkObject *tbl g_object_set_data(G_OBJECT(tbl), "repr", repr); Inkscape::GC::anchor(repr); sp_repr_add_listener(repr, &star_tb_repr_events, tbl); + sp_repr_synthesize_events(repr, &star_tb_repr_events, tbl); } } else { // FIXME: implement averaging of all parameters for multiple selected stars @@ -1479,6 +1480,7 @@ sp_rect_toolbox_selection_changed(Inkscape::Selection *selection, GtkObject *tbl g_object_set_data(G_OBJECT(tbl), "item", item); Inkscape::GC::anchor(repr); sp_repr_add_listener(repr, &rect_tb_repr_events, tbl); + sp_repr_synthesize_events(repr, &rect_tb_repr_events, tbl); } } else { // FIXME: implement averaging of all parameters for multiple selected @@ -1747,6 +1749,7 @@ sp_spiral_toolbox_selection_changed(Inkscape::Selection *selection, GtkObject *t g_object_set_data(G_OBJECT(tbl), "repr", repr); Inkscape::GC::anchor(repr); sp_repr_add_listener(repr, &spiral_tb_repr_events, tbl); + sp_repr_synthesize_events(repr, &spiral_tb_repr_events, tbl); } } else { // FIXME: implement averaging of all parameters for multiple selected @@ -2330,6 +2333,7 @@ sp_arc_toolbox_selection_changed(Inkscape::Selection *selection, GtkObject *tbl) g_object_set_data(G_OBJECT(tbl), "repr", repr); Inkscape::GC::anchor(repr); sp_repr_add_listener(repr, &arc_tb_repr_events, tbl); + sp_repr_synthesize_events(repr, &arc_tb_repr_events, tbl); } } else { // FIXME: implement averaging of all parameters for multiple selected @@ -3140,6 +3144,7 @@ sp_connector_toolbox_new(SPDesktop *desktop) g_object_set_data(G_OBJECT(tbl), "repr", repr); Inkscape::GC::anchor(repr); sp_repr_add_listener(repr, &connector_tb_repr_events, tbl); + sp_repr_synthesize_events(repr, &connector_tb_repr_events, tbl); } return tbl; |
